20 Design Ideas for Create Custom T-shirts

Introduction

Making a statement and showcasing one's personal style is now common with custom t-shirts. Making your own custom t-shirt can be a rewarding and enjoyable experience, whether your goal is to show off your creativity, commemorate a special occasion, or promote your brand. In this blog post, we will explore 20 design ideas to help you create custom t-shirts that are unique and eye-catching.


  1. Typography Fun

Try out various fonts, sizes, and layouts to produce typographic designs that are eye-catching. Experiment with phrases, quotes, and words that express your personality or a point of view. To make your typography design stand out, think about utilizing strong, vivid colors.


  1. Minimalistic Vibes

Less is more! Embrace minimalism by creating simple yet elegant designs. Use clean lines, geometric shapes, and negative space to convey your message. Opt for a monochromatic color scheme or choose a single color to add subtle sophistication to your custom t-shirt.


  1. Vintage Appeal

Give your custom t-shirt a retro vibe by incorporating vintage-inspired elements. Experiment with distressed textures, faded colors, and retro fonts to evoke nostalgia. Vintage designs work well for band t-shirts, sports teams, or any design that wants to capture a timeless aesthetic.


  1. Abstract Art

Let your creativity flow by exploring abstract art on your t-shirt design. Use bold brush strokes, splatters, or geometric patterns to create a visually captivating design. Abstract art offers endless possibilities, allowing you to showcase your artistic side.


  1. Nature-Inspired

Connect with nature by incorporating floral patterns, wildlife motifs, or landscape scenes into your custom t-shirt & you can create t-shirt design online. Nature-inspired designs are versatile and can appeal to a wide range of audiences. Consider using vibrant colors or delicate line work to bring your design to life.


  1. Pop Culture References

Pop culture allusions can be a fun way to honor your favorite films, TV series, or songs in your custom t-shirt design. From iconic quotes to memorable characters, pop culture designs are sure to strike a chord with like-minded individuals.


  1. Whimsical Illustrations

Create wacky illustrations to add a playful element to your custom t-shirt design. Let your imagination run wild and bring quirky characters, fantastical creatures, or whimsical landscapes to life. For individuals who wish to infuse their wardrobe with a little whimsy, whimsical designs are ideal.


  1. Tribal Patterns

Draw inspiration from tribal cultures and create bold and intricate patterns. Tribal designs often feature geometric shapes, repetitive motifs, and striking color combinations. Use these elements to design a t-shirt that exudes strength and cultural richness.


  1. Sports-Inspired

Capture the spirit of athleticism by designing custom t-shirts inspired by your favorite sports. Incorporate team logos, equipment, or action silhouettes into your design. Sports-themed t-shirts are not only great for fans but also perfect for sports teams and events.


  1. Photographic Prints

Turn your favorite photographs into wearable art by T-shirt Printing them on a custom t-shirt. Whether it's a breathtaking landscape, a candid shot, or a cherished memory, photographic prints can create a unique and personal design that is sure to make a statement.


  1. Grunge Aesthetic

Channel your inner rebel with a grunge-inspired t-shirt design. Use distressed textures, bold typography, and edgy graphics to create a design that reflects the rebellious spirit. For people who want to give their clothes a little attitude, grunge designs are ideal.


  1. Retro Typography

Embrace the nostalgia of retro typography by using vintage fonts and funky lettering styles. Combine them with vibrant colors or funky patterns to create an eye-catching design that pays homage to the past while remaining fresh and modern.


  1. Comic Book Style

Bring comic book pages to life with a custom t-shirt design inspired by your favorite superheroes. Use bold outlines, vibrant colors, and action-packed illustrations to create a design that captures the dynamic energy of comic books.


  1. Cultural Heritage

Celebrate your cultural heritage by incorporating traditional symbols, patterns, or motifs into your custom t-shirt design. Whether it's Celtic knots, African prints, or Indian mandalas, cultural designs allow you to showcase your roots and express your identity.


  1. Abstract Portraits

Turn heads with an abstract portrait design on your custom t-shirt. Use bold brushstrokes, geometric shapes, or mixed media techniques to create a unique and visually striking representation of a person or character.


  1. Music-Inspired

Pay homage to your favorite bands or musicians by creating custom t-shirts inspired by their music. Incorporate song lyrics, album art, or musical instruments into your design. Music-inspired t-shirts are a great way to show your passion for music and connect with other music enthusiasts.


  1. Inspirational Quotes

Spread positivity and motivation through custom t-shirts featuring inspirational quotes. Choose uplifting words or phrases and pair them with stylish typography to create a design that inspires and uplifts others.


  1. Abstract Geometric

Create a visually captivating design by combining abstract shapesand geometric patterns. Use vibrant colors or contrasting tones to make your design visually engaging. Abstract geometric designs offer a contemporary and stylish look for custom t-shirts.


  1. Customized Logos

If you have a business or brand, showcase it proudly by creating custom t-shirts with your logo. Try out various sizes, arrangements, and color gradations to produce a design that embodies your brand. Personalized logo t-shirts are a great way to advertise your company or cause.


  1. Personalized Messages

Add a name or a message to make your custom t-shirt really one-of-a-kind. Whether it's a special occasion, a group event, or a gift for someone, include names, dates, or inside jokes to create a design that holds sentimental value.
